Fix varpool confussion about what to remove and what not


Hi,
this patch makes varpool less confused about removal of unreferenced variables.
This is done twice. First as part of cgraph_remove_unreachable_nodes that currently
contains a bug that makes it to remove unused vars even with -fno-toplevel-reorder
and at varpool_remove_unreferenced_decls (after function bodies has been assembled)
that gets -fno-toplevel-reorder but uses decide_is_variable_needed that is intended
for varpool_finalize_node use only and is completely confused about whole program
and LTO and consequently makes wore decisions with -fuse-linker-plugin than with
-fwhole-program.

I noticed another bug; we used to mark all variables referenced after late
GIMPLE optimization but we don't do this anymore.  This makes the dubious
DECL_RTL_SET_P neccesary.  This check was introduced to work around dwarf2out
referencing unreferenced vars. This problem was solved at dwarf2out side some
time ago. I will look into this problem incrementally.

Boostrapped/regtested x86_64-linux, will commit it later today.

	* cgraph.h (varpool_can_remove_if_no_refs): Move here from ...;
	when !flag_toplevel_reorder do not remove unless variable is
	COMDAT or ARTIFICIAL.
	* ipa.c (varpool_can_remove_if_no_refs): ... here.
	(cgraph_remove_unreachable_nodes): Only analyzed nodes needs to stay.
	* cgraphunit.c (cgraph_analyze_functions): Dump varpool, too.
	* varpool.c (decide_is_variable_needed): Do not handle visibility issues.
	(varpool_finalize_decl): Likewise.
	(varpool_remove_unreferenced_decls): Use varpool_mark_needed_node; update
	outdated comment on DECL_RTL_SET_P check.
